In the Poland sandstone market, the import trend experienced a significant decline from 2023 to 2024, with a growth rate of -37.5%. The compound annual growth rate (CAGR) for imports during the period of 2020-2024 stood at -38.74%. This sharp decrease in import momentum could be attributed to shifting demand patterns or changes in trade policies impacting market stability.

The Poland Sandstone Market is experiencing steady growth due to increasing demand from the construction industry. Sandstone is a popular building material known for its durability and aesthetic appeal, making it a preferred choice for both interior and exterior applications. The market is driven by infrastructure development projects, urbanization, and the renovation of historical buildings. Key players in the Poland Sandstone Market include mining companies, manufacturers, and distributors who offer a wide range of sandstone products catering to the diverse needs of the construction sector. Additionally, the growing trend towards sustainable and environmentally friendly construction materials is expected to further boost the market for sandstone in Poland.

The Polish government has implemented various policies to regulate the sandstone market in the country. These policies primarily focus on environmental protection, sustainable mining practices, and ensuring compliance with EU regulations. The government has set strict guidelines for mining companies to minimize the environmental impact of sandstone extraction, including requirements for land reclamation and rehabilitation post-mining activities. Additionally, regulations are in place to ensure the health and safety of workers in the sandstone industry. The government also aims to promote the sustainable development of the sandstone market by encouraging innovation and technology adoption in mining operations. Overall, the government policies in Poland aim to balance economic growth in the sandstone sector with environmental conservation and social responsibility.
